A Tribute to People Who Restore Faith in Humanity

Feeling down? Have faith in the goodness of people restored with this special Storyful compilation of the general public carrying out great deeds.

From rescuing people in danger to buying someone an unexpected present and helping ducks cross the road, people really can be great! Credit: Various via Storyful